Abstract
Handling of emu may be necessary for the reasons of moving the birds from
one location to another, identification, sexing, or medicating bird etc. Emus ere usually
docile and non-aggressive. The best time of day lo handle emus is early morning and
late evening. Restrain the younger birds by securing the body by side ways and hold the
body firmly. Sub adults and adults can be secured by holding the wing by side way and
held the bird by grabbing both the wings and place by dragging closely to a persons
legs. Never allow bird to kick. Bird can kick side ways and front ways. Hence, better
securing and firm holding is necessary to avoid harming the bird as well as person.
